Boulder is one of America's most concentrated startup hubs per capita, with a strong presence in aerospace, natural products, and technology. The University of Colorado and national labs like NIST and NOAA drive research employment. Outdoor lifestyle attracts top talent willing to accept slightly lower salaries. And on the tax side: colorado has a flat 4.4% state income tax. Boulder has no additional city income tax.
